def add_representation(file: ifcopenshell.file, **usecase_settings) -> ifcopenshell.entity_instance:
def add_representation(
file: ifcopenshell.file,
*, # keywords only as this API implementation is probably not final
# IfcGeometricRepresentationContext
context: ifcopenshell.entity_instance,
# This is (currently) a Blender object, hence this depends on Blender now
blender_object: bpy.types.Object,
# This is (currently) a Blender data object, hence this depends on Blender now
geometry: Union[bpy.types.Mesh, bpy.types.Curve],
# Optionally apply a vector offset to all coordinates
coordinate_offset: Optional[Vector] = None,
# How many representation items to create
total_items: int = 1,
# A scale factor to apply for all vectors in case the unit is different
unit_scale: Optional[float] = None,
# If we should force faceted breps for meshes
should_force_faceted_brep: bool = False,
# If we should force triangulation for meshes
should_force_triangulation: bool = False,
# If UV coordinates should also be generated
should_generate_uvs: bool = False,
# Whether to cast a mesh into a particular class
ifc_representation_class: Optional[
Literal[
"IfcExtrudedAreaSolid/IfcRectangleProfileDef",
"IfcExtrudedAreaSolid/IfcCircleProfileDef",
"IfcExtrudedAreaSolid/IfcArbitraryClosedProfileDef",
"IfcExtrudedAreaSolid/IfcArbitraryProfileDefWithVoids",
"IfcExtrudedAreaSolid/IfcMaterialProfileSetUsage",
"IfcGeometricCurveSet/IfcTextLiteral",
"IfcTextLiteral",
]
] = None,
# The material profile set if the extrusion requires it
profile_set_usage: Optional[ifcopenshell.entity_instance] = None,
# The text literal if the representation requires it
text_literal: Optional[ifcopenshell.entity_instance] = None,
) -> ifcopenshell.entity_instance:
